PHP UI設(shè)計(jì),即PHP用戶界面設(shè)計(jì),指的是使用PHP編程語(yǔ)言來(lái)進(jìn)行Web界面設(shè)計(jì)。隨著互聯(lián)網(wǎng)的發(fā)展,更多的企業(yè)和個(gè)人都已經(jīng)將自己的品牌與產(chǎn)品放在了網(wǎng)絡(luò)上,而PHP UI設(shè)計(jì)的出現(xiàn)為這些人帶來(lái)了更加豐富的網(wǎng)頁(yè)設(shè)計(jì)元素、更加美觀舒適的用戶界面。
一個(gè)優(yōu)秀的PHP UI設(shè)計(jì),不僅能夠幫助開(kāi)發(fā)者更好地展示自己的產(chǎn)品、服務(wù)和品牌,還能夠吸引更多訪問(wèn)者并提高網(wǎng)站的用戶體驗(yàn)。下面,我們來(lái)看看一些PHP UI設(shè)計(jì)的實(shí)際應(yīng)用案例。
<?php echo "<div class='container'>"; echo "<h1>歡迎來(lái)到我的博客</h1>"; echo "</div>"; ?>
上面的代碼是一個(gè)簡(jiǎn)單的PHP UI設(shè)計(jì)示例。在這個(gè)示例中,我們使用了div標(biāo)簽來(lái)包含一個(gè)網(wǎng)頁(yè)標(biāo)題,并將其放置在一個(gè)帶有class屬性的容器中。
除了基本的HTML語(yǔ)言構(gòu)建之外,PHP UI設(shè)計(jì)還可以使用實(shí)時(shí)數(shù)據(jù)來(lái)增強(qiáng)網(wǎng)站的交互和響應(yīng)。下面,我們看一個(gè)使用PHP動(dòng)態(tài)獲取數(shù)據(jù)的實(shí)際案例。
<?php $db_host = "localhost"; $db_username = "root"; $db_password = ""; $db_name = "blog"; //連接數(shù)據(jù)庫(kù) $conn = mysqli_connect($db_host, $db_username, $db_password, $db_name); if(!$conn){ die("連接失敗:" . mysqli_connect_error()); } //從數(shù)據(jù)庫(kù)中獲取文章數(shù)據(jù) $sql = "SELECT * FROM articles"; $result = mysqli_query($conn, $sql); if(mysqli_num_rows($result) > 0){ while($row = mysqli_fetch_assoc($result)){ echo "<div class='article'>"; echo "<a href='#'><h3>" . $row['title'] . "</h3></a>"; echo "<p>" . $row['content'] . "</p>"; echo "</div>"; } } else { echo "暫無(wú)文章內(nèi)容"; } //關(guān)閉數(shù)據(jù)庫(kù)連接 mysqli_close($conn); ?>
在上面的代碼中,我們首先連接數(shù)據(jù)庫(kù),然后從數(shù)據(jù)庫(kù)中獲取文章數(shù)據(jù),使用while循環(huán)語(yǔ)句進(jìn)行遍歷,并將獲取到的文章數(shù)據(jù)動(dòng)態(tài)添加到網(wǎng)頁(yè)內(nèi)容中,從而展示在網(wǎng)頁(yè)上。通過(guò)這種方式,我們可以幫助用戶更快、更方便地找到感興趣的內(nèi)容,并提高網(wǎng)站的用戶體驗(yàn)。
在實(shí)際應(yīng)用中,PHP UI設(shè)計(jì)可以與其他的前端開(kāi)發(fā)語(yǔ)言和框架進(jìn)行協(xié)作,如使用Bootstrap、jQuery等,增強(qiáng)交互性能。同時(shí),也需要注重設(shè)計(jì)的響應(yīng)式布局,在不同設(shè)備之間提供優(yōu)秀的用戶界面體驗(yàn)。
總之,PHP UI設(shè)計(jì)可視為一種多用途的工具,既可以用來(lái)增強(qiáng)用戶交互和響應(yīng),也可以用來(lái)美化和提高網(wǎng)站的易用性和人機(jī)交互。通過(guò)采用PHP UI設(shè)計(jì),用戶可以更加方便、快捷地瀏覽內(nèi)容,從而獲得更好的用戶體驗(yàn)。